Top Data Scraping Techniques Every Developer Ought to Know
Data scraping has turn into a vital tool for builders seeking to gather structured information from websites for analysis, automation, or integration into apps and services. With the growing demand for data-pushed decision-making, mastering varied data scraping techniques can give developers a significant edge. Under are the top data scraping methods every developer should understand and utilize.
1. HTML Parsing
One of the most fundamental scraping techniques entails parsing HTML content directly. Developers use tools like BeautifulSoup (Python), Cheerio (JavaScript), or lxml to extract data from web pages by navigating through tags, attributes, and class names. HTML parsing works greatest on static websites the place the content is loaded in the web page source and doesn’t depend on JavaScript rendering. This technique is straightforward and efficient for easy projects, like scraping news headlines, product details, or weblog content.
2. Regular Expressions
Regular expressions (regex) allow builders to go looking and extract specific patterns in text. While not recommended as the primary scraping methodology for advanced structures, regex is extremely powerful when scraping consistent formats corresponding to dates, phone numbers, product codes, or prices. It can be used independently or alongside different scraping methods to enhance data extraction precision.
3. Web Crawling
Web crawling is the process of systematically browsing the web to gather data from multiple pages or websites. Libraries like Scrapy (Python), Puppeteer (Node.js), and Selenium can automate crawling tasks by following inside links to discover and scrape content throughout pages. Crawlers are essential for scraping large datasets, similar to product catalogs, directories, or article archives. Developers ought to implement polite crawling practices like rate-limiting and obeying robots.txt files to avoid overloading servers.
4. API-Primarily based Scraping
Some websites provide public or private APIs that provide structured data access. Whenever possible, developers should prefer utilizing APIs over scraping HTML, as they offer more stability, reliability, and cleaner data. Tools like Postman or native HTTP request libraries can be utilized to work together with APIs and parse the JSON or XML responses. Although not technically scraping within the traditional sense, API-based data assortment is commonly faster and more robust.
5. Headless Browsers
For websites that rely closely on JavaScript to render content, headless browsers like Puppeteer and Playwright can simulate real consumer interactions in a browser environment. These tools enable builders to wait for specific occasions, scroll through dynamic content, and click buttons earlier than scraping the rendered page. Headless browsers are ideal for advanced web applications and SPAs (single-page applications), such as social media sites, dynamic marketplaces, and dashboards.
6. XPath and CSS Selectors
XPath and CSS selectors are powerful techniques for navigating and extracting data from the Document Object Model (DOM). CSS selectors are more readable and person-friendly for basic scraping tasks, while XPath provides better control and flexibility for navigating advanced or deeply nested structures. Many scraping libraries support both methods, and they are particularly helpful when targeting elements primarily based on relationships, attributes, or partial text content.
7. Browser Automation with Selenium
Selenium is a widely-used framework that automates browser actions, allowing builders to simulate clicks, form submissions, and web page navigation. It helps a number of languages including Python, Java, and C. Selenium is highly efficient for scraping websites requiring login, CAPTCHA bypass (the place legal), or person interaction. Though slower than different strategies, its ability to mimic human behavior makes it valuable for scenarios where traditional scraping fails.
8. Proxy Rotation and Person-Agent Spoofing
As websites increasingly implement anti-scraping mechanisms, developers should adopt stealth techniques. Proxy rotation and consumer-agent spoofing help disguise bots and prevent IP bans. By biking through a list of proxies and faking totally different browsers/devices, builders can reduce the risk of detection. Services like ScraperAPI, Shiny Data, or rotating proxy tools assist manage these processes more effectively.
9. CAPTCHA Solving Techniques
Some websites employ CAPTCHAs to block bots. While not always ethical or legal to bypass, there are situations the place CAPTCHA solving is perhaps necessary. Developers use services like 2Captcha or anti-captcha APIs to automate CAPTCHA solving, particularly in legitimate eventualities like testing or internal tool development.
By mastering these methods, builders can tackle a wide range of scraping challenges, from simple static pages to dynamic JavaScript applications.
